Full course description
CACFP provides aid to child and adult care institutions and family or group day care homes for the provision of nutritious foods that contribute to the wellness, healthy growth, and development of young children, and the health and wellness of older adults and chronically impaired disabled persons.
Course Description
This course is designed to provide the Head Start school site staff members with the CACFP requirements for the program
Learning Objectives
- Meal Patterns
- Food Safety & Sanitation
- Family-Style Meals
- Civil Rights
- Meal Counts
